How to organise a care symposium without last-minute problems
A care symposium needs more than a strong programme. You are coordinating speakers, registrations, dietary requirements, catering, room layout and presentation technology on the same deadline. Start by fixing the date, venue and theme, then build the programme before inviting attendees. In the final week, focus on confirmed numbers, presentations, badges and access information. On the event day, allow time to test every microphone, cable and screen before registration opens.

Tips
- Set the date, venue and theme first, then approach speakers with a clear programme outline. Give them a firm deadline for confirmation so invitations are not sent before the agenda is stable.
- Send invitations only after the registration process is ready. Ask for dietary requirements at registration and update the participant list at least once during the final week.
- Collect every presentation before the event, not when the speaker arrives. Test each file on the event laptop and check that the projector, screen, HDMI cables and audio equipment work together.
- Plan the room around how people will use it: place the registration desk where it is visible, mark the table and chair layout, and reserve a clear position for the speaker table and microphones.
- Check catering numbers and special meals against the latest participant list two to three days before the symposium. Set out coffee equipment, water glasses and serving items before guests arrive, rather than during the first break.
Frequently asked questions
- How far in advance should I organise a care symposium?
- Start planning at least 12 weeks before the event. Confirm the date, room, theme and main speakers first; allow the final 7 days for presentations, badges, handouts and technical checks.
- When should symposium invitations be sent?
- Send invitations once the programme and registration form are ready, usually 8 to 10 weeks before the event. Close or review registrations 3 to 5 days before the symposium so catering and name badges match the latest numbers.
- When should speakers send their presentations?
- Ask speakers to submit their presentations no later than 3 days before the event. Load and test every file on the event laptop, including videos, fonts and slide transitions.
- How early should the room be set up for a care symposium?
- Allow at least 2 hours for room setup and testing. Arrange tables and chairs, prepare the registration desk, connect the projector and microphones, and complete a sound and presentation test before attendees arrive.
